Graduation Rate Comparison
The average graduation rate of selected colleges is 64.18% where 172 students out of 268 candidates have complete their courses and degrees. The rate is calculated as the total number of completers within 150% of normal time (for example, 6 years for 4 years BS program)
divided by the candidates. The numbers in parenthesis() represent data by gender (men/women) for each cell respectively.
The following table compares the graduation rates between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Dewey University-Juana Diaz has the most highest graduation rate of 84.62%, while Universidad Central Del Caribe has the lowest rate of 18.18%.

Retention Rate Comparison
The average retention rate of selected colleges is 65.00% for full-time students and 55.00% for part-time students. Retention rate is the percentage of a school's first-time, first-year undergraduate students who continue at that school the next year (Sophomore year). The following table compares the retention rates between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Universidad Central Del Caribe has the most highest retention rate of 86%, while Humacao Community College has the lowest rate of 40%.
